In 2019 long-range aviation to be reinforced by four modernised strategic bombers

Russian Aviaton » Wednesday January 9, 2019 14:12 MSK
© Russian Ministry of Defence

"The ongoing organisation will keep in service and extend the life of these long-range aircraft up to 45-50 years. They will be equipped with a fundamentally new avionics of the crew cabin. On-board system will replace radio-electronic complex equipped with integrated information and control environment.
 The complex will be equipped with such advanced systems as: inertial, astroinertial systems, satellite navigation systems, near-navigation radio-technical systems, air signal systems, onboard defence complex, electronic warfare complex. As Commander of the Long-Range Aviation Lieutenant General Sergei Kobylash stated, the aircraft will be able to use both existing weapons and advanced aircraft armament of extended range.
